What software could show thumbs for dds exported from Designer?

XnView has partial support for DDS files (partial in that some files cannot be displayed).

 

NVIDIA offers a good set of legacy tools for DDS workflows, including a app/plugin for real-time visualization of compressed textures.

Substances Native dds export isn't of much use as it doesn't include mip maps.

 

A comprehensive exporter plugin was written and released free to the community by

https://github.com/OlafHaag/substance-mipmaps-exporter

 

but it seems version 14 of Designer has changed something in Python so the plugin no longer works. I hope Adobe are supporting him in updating it as its become essential to my workflow and saves a LOT of time.

 

As for your question, Windows 11 displays them natively if you have a preview window open in Explorer.

Or you could try Irfanview.
